The Fabric of Fashion: The Evolution of Dress

From humble beginnings to the dazzling spectacle of modern runways, the evolution of dress is a fascinating journey. Early garments were functional, focused on shelter from the elements. As societies advanced, so too did their clothing, communicating status, culture, and even individual personality.

Over the centuries, innovative processes have transformed the world of dressmaking. The invention of the needle machine revolutionized production, while the emergence of new fabrics opened up endless possibilities for design.

Contemporary fashion is a dynamic and ever-changing landscape, influenced by cultural trends, technological advancements, and the creative vision of designers who continue to push the boundaries of style.

Threads of Identity: Fashion and Culture

Fashion acts as a powerful manifestation of cultural identity. From traditional garments to contemporary trends, clothing embodies the values, beliefs, and history of a society.

Cultural norms frequently prescribe what people wear, shaping their sense of self and place in the world.

  • For example, ceremonial attire underscores important social occasions and rituals.
  • Certain colors or patterns may hold metaphorical meanings that vary across cultures.
  • Fashion trends change over time, displaying shifts in social values and ideals.

Through its ability to convey cultural messages, fashion develops as a dynamic force for understanding the complexities of human identity.
